Course Details
• Data Ethics and Compliance: Understanding the ethical and legal requirements for handling eco-data, including data privacy, security, and accuracy.
• Eco-Data Collection: Techniques and best practices for collecting eco-data in a way that is ethical, unbiased, and compliant with regulations.
• Data Storage and Management: Strategies for storing and managing eco-data in a way that ensures its security, privacy, and accessibility.
• Data Analysis and Interpretation: Methods for analyzing and interpreting eco-data, including the use of statistical techniques and data visualization tools.
• Data Reporting and Communication: Techniques for effectively reporting and communicating eco-data findings to stakeholders, including the use of clear and concise language and data visualization.
• Data Governance: The development and implementation of policies and procedures for the governance of eco-data, including data quality control, data retention, and data archiving.
• Data Integrity and Security: Strategies for ensuring the integrity and security of eco-data, including the use of encryption, access controls, and back-up and recovery procedures.
• Regulatory Compliance: Understanding and complying with relevant regulations and laws related to eco-data, including data protection, environmental regulations, and industry-specific standards.
• Ethical Considerations in Eco-Data Use: Examining the ethical implications of using eco-data, including issues related to consent, privacy, and fairness.
